The external structure and appearance of the adrenal gland

The adrenal glands are located inside the adipose tissue near the top of the kidneys on both sides. On the form there are differences: right iron like a triangular pyramid on the left – curved Crescent.

When the description is divided into the outer surface, back, kidney.

Left and right glands are located asymmetrically relative to the midline of the body:

  • on the left surface of the kidney is closer to the median edge of the kidney and the formation, called “the gate”;
  • right – clearly lies above the upper pole.

The average size of glands make up the adult length of 5 cm, width – up to four cm, thickness – 1 cm Outer layer is a thick knobbly capsule yellow. It is attached to the kidney by numerous dense fibrous cords. In addition, renal adipose capsule, and the fascia is tight-fitting gland.

On the cut you can see the separation of the inner tissue (parenchyma):

  • the outer cortical layer is by weight to 90% of the gland;
  • inner – medulla.

Through the adrenal cortex into the parenchyma penetrate thick partitions (trabeculae).

The anatomical relationship with adjacent organs

Localization of the adrenal glands enables them not only through blood but also by contact contact with vital internal organs. The level is usually determined in relation to the ribs and vertebrae: this is usually XI and XII thoracic vertebrae, while the right adrenal gland lies a little below the left.

Both adrenal glands located in the retroperitoneal space

Rear surfaces of the gland adjacent to the diaphragm in its lumbar. The front part of the left adrenal gland is in contact with the tail podzheludochnoj glands, the cardiac division of the stomach closest to the center and the aorta.

Right – front is bordered with the liver and duodenum, the middle with the inferior Vena cava.

Peculiarities of blood supply

The kidneys and adrenal glands share a common blood supply.

They get the blood by three arteries:

  • the branch from the lower diaphragmatic artery is the main adrenal;
  • extending from the abdominal aorta – the average adrenal;
  • part of the renal artery – adrenal lower.

Venous blood goes into the right adrenal vein draining into the inferior caval, and left through the left adrenal gland, kidney in the lower phrenic vein. In abdominal surgery it takes into account the risk of damage to the right renal vein (short) during the operation to remove the adrenal gland.

Responsible for what cortical layer?

In the cortical layer produces different hormones, depending on the specific site of synthesis, it is ensured by the presence of specific enzymes:

  • in the glomerular layer – mineralcorticoid (aldosterone);
  • in beam – glucocorticoids (11-deoxycorticosterone, cortisol, corticosterone);
  • in the reticular (net) – sex hormones androgens and estrogens.

The cortex makes up most of mass

Mineralcorticoid produced in the body the regulation of blood pressure through renal tubules tissue retention of sodium, increased output of potassium and hydrogen ions. In cases of fluid loss because of sweating or diarrhea aldosterone retains sodium by regulating reverse suction in the colon and sweat glands.

In addition, the known activating effect of aldosterone on angiotensin II. It comes into effect in the fall of blood pressure below 90 mm Hg. article

Glucocorticoids regulate all types of metabolism in the body. Chief representative – cortisol – can enhance the production of catecholamines in the medulla, glucagon. In response to the increased release into the blood adrenocorticotropic hormone of the anterior pituitary may be sudden stimulation of the synthesis of cortisol.

The protective effect is manifested in the support of a minimal blood sugar level during fasting.

The value of brain matter

In the adrenal medulla accounts for 80% of the body’s adrenaline and 20% norepinephrine. They are synthesized in chromaffin cells. In the process of production enters tyrosine (one of the amino acids). It turns out methoxyphenylalanine. Then there is a reaction of decarboxylation with the formation of dopamine. From it under the influence of enzymes, it turns out the noradrenaline, then adrenaline.

These hormones provide a protective mobilization of all systems and organs in the event of a threat. Activation starts after receiving “orders” from the sympathetic nervous system fibers of the thoracic spinal cord. Also participates cortical hormone cortisol.

A chain reaction can be represented in the following diagram: agent-irritant, regarded by the brain as dangerous → the transfer of excitation in nuclei of the hypothalamus → a transition pulse to the spinal sympathetic centers in the thoracic region → distribution of the nerve fibres → getting into the medulla of the adrenal glands and the production of adrenaline, norepinephrine (out of pellets).
